is-my-json-valid by mafintosh

A JSONSchema validator that uses code generation to be extremely fast

created at July 31, 2014, 8:17 p.m.

JavaScript

27 +0

957 +1

112 +0

GitHub
joi by hapijs

The most powerful data validation library for JS

created at Sept. 16, 2012, 4:38 p.m.

JavaScript

176 +0

20,651 +14

1,510 -3

GitHub
embedza by nodeca

Create HTML snippets/embeds from URLs using info from oEmbed, Open Graph, meta tags.

created at July 6, 2015, 10:40 a.m.

JavaScript

10 +0

63 +0

5 +0

GitHub
linkify-it by markdown-it

Links recognition library with full unicode support

created at Feb. 8, 2015, 9:22 p.m.

JavaScript

12 +0

645 +0

74 +0

GitHub
speakingurl by pid

Generate a slug – transliteration with a lot of options

created at May 21, 2013, 12:29 p.m.

JavaScript

20 +0

1,108 +1

85 +0

GitHub
url-unshort by nodeca

Short links expander for node.js

created at Aug. 6, 2015, 5:17 p.m.

JavaScript

9 +0

114 +0

11 +0

GitHub
humanize-url by sindresorhus

Humanize a URL: https://sindresorhus.com → sindresorhus.com

created at Jan. 11, 2015, 2:32 p.m.

JavaScript

10 +0

247 +0

6 +0

GitHub
normalize-url by sindresorhus

Normalize a URL

created at Jan. 11, 2015, 2:19 p.m.

JavaScript

16 +0

824 +1

127 +0

GitHub
remark by remarkjs

markdown processor powered by plugins part of the @unifiedjs collective

created at July 28, 2014, 7:35 p.m.

JavaScript

55 +0

7,288 +19

353 +0

GitHub
tz-format by SamVerschueren

Format a date with timezone

created at Nov. 30, 2015, 9:44 a.m.

JavaScript

3 +0

10 +0

0 +0

GitHub
node-dateformat by felixge

A node.js package for Steven Levithan's excellent dateFormat() function.

created at March 13, 2011, 4:27 p.m.

JavaScript

24 +0

1,297 +0

157 +0

GitHub
math-clamp by sindresorhus

Clamp a number

created at July 5, 2015, 4:56 p.m.

JavaScript

7 +0

14 +0

3 +0

GitHub
mathjs by josdejong

An extensive math library for JavaScript and Node.js

created at Feb. 15, 2013, 7:46 p.m.

JavaScript

225 +0

14,098 +21

1,228 +0

GitHub
ndarray by scijs

📈 Multidimensional arrays for JavaScript

created at Feb. 25, 2013, 5:27 p.m.

JavaScript

39 +0

1,190 +1

61 +0

GitHub
round-to by sindresorhus

Round a number to a specific number of decimal places: 1.234 → 1.2

created at Aug. 13, 2015, 6:37 p.m.

JavaScript

9 +0

155 +0

11 +0

GitHub
unique-random by sindresorhus

Generate random numbers that are consecutively unique

created at Nov. 13, 2013, 8:14 p.m.

JavaScript

8 +0

116 +0

17 +0

GitHub
random-float by sindresorhus

Generate a random float

created at June 26, 2015, 10:27 p.m.

JavaScript

6 +0

36 +0

8 +0

GitHub
random-int by sindresorhus

Generate a random integer

created at June 26, 2015, 10:23 p.m.

JavaScript

6 +0

85 +0

16 +0

GitHub
unhomoglyph by nodeca

Replace all homoglyphs with base characters. Useful to detect similar strings.

created at Dec. 9, 2016, 7:10 a.m.

JavaScript

6 +0

39 +0

12 +0

GitHub
pica by nodeca

Resize image in browser with high quality and high speed

created at Aug. 31, 2014, 8:44 a.m.

JavaScript

53 +0

3,635 +5

238 +0

GitHub